Our advanced fulfillment center, proprietary routing systems, and data-driven operations allow us to deliver unmatched quality, convenience, and care.If you’re passionate about driving financial excellence, shaping strategy, and supporting a high-growth, innovation-focused business, come build the future of food with us.Position SummaryThe Senior Manager, FP&A plays a critical role in FreshDirect’s financial planning, budgeting, forecasting, and performance management processes. This role partners closely with business leaders across Operations, Technology, Merchandising, and Strategy to provide insights, improve financial visibility, and drive better decision-making.The Senior Manager leads key financial models, supports long-term planning, enhances reporting capabilities, and delivers accurate, timely financial analysis to leadership and the Chief Financial Officer.Essential FunctionsLead the annual budgeting, monthly forecasting, and long-range planning processes, ensuring accuracy, alignment, and clarity across all business units.Develop and manage financial models to evaluate business performance, ROI, pricing, cost structures, and strategic initiatives.Partner with department leaders to review trends, identify risks and opportunities, and translate operational data into actionable financial insights.Prepare monthly reporting packages, variance analyses, and executive-level presentations for senior leadership and the CFO.Support financial governance by improving tools, processes, timelines, and forecasting accuracy.Provide analytical support for strategic projects, capital investments, workforce planning, and cross-functional initiatives.Maintain a deep understanding of key business drivers and support leadership in shaping financial strategy.Serve as a thought partner to FP&A leadership, offering insights that drive performance improvement and operational accountability.Mentor and develop junior analysts; promote best practices in modeling, analytics, and reporting.Minimum QualificationsBachelor’s deg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, Business, or related field.6+ years of progressive FP&A, corporate finance, or strategic finance experience.Strong financial modeling, forecasting, and analytical skills.Advanced proficiency in Excel (macros, complex formulas, scenario modeling) and financial planning tools.Experience presenting insights to senior leadership and influencing cross-functional stakeholders.Ability to manage multiple deadlines in a fast-paced environment with strong attention to detail.Knowledge, Skills & AbilitiesExceptional analytical and problem-solving skills; ability to distill complex data into clear takeaways.Strong business acumen with the ability to connect financial results to operational drivers.High comfort level with large datasets, BI tools, and financial reporting systems.Excellent presentation and communication skills, including executive-ready narratives.Ability to build relationships and partner effectively across functions.Self-starter with a continuous improvement mindset and a willingness to challenge the status quo.What We OfferCompetitive compensation and performance-based incentives.Comprehensive health, dental, and vision benefits.Generous paid time off, holidays, and employee discounts.Opportunities for career development and leadership growth.A collaborative, inclusive, and fast-paced culture that values innovation and data-driven decision-making.The opportunity to influence financial strategy for a high-priority business area and a leading New York brand.DisclaimerThe above statements describe the general nature and level of work performed by the teammate(s) in this role and are not an exhaustive list of all responsibilities, duties, and skills required.
